Output e6c0f79a64c77f67321932b53ed466118ec080b6923715f3a63e4adee542fd88:3

value
156302915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c197b0032558e540f7456a5e7bcfd6cf141e978 OP_EQUAL
address
MR3jnueX7bKR6dXaBjR5YHcw3teFmK62Y6
transaction
e6c0f79a64c77f67321932b53ed466118ec080b6923715f3a63e4adee542fd88
spent
true